The driving test is not very difficult, and most people are_________to pass it.

A. able   B. afraid C. correct D. serious

 

A

【解析】

试题分析:句意:驾照考试并不困难,因此大多数人能够通过。A. able能够;B. afraid害怕;C. correct正确;D. serious严重,根据句意及题干分析是考查“be able to do sth.”,所以选A。

考点:考查形容词的用法
